Origins and History of Filipino Yarn Weaving

Filipino yarn weaving traces its roots back through centuries of tradition, deeply entrenched in the fabric of Philippine history. From the pre-colonial era to the present day, this art form has evolved, adapting to changing times while preserving its essence. Historically, yarn weaving was not only a means of producing functional textiles but also a form of expression, reflecting the beliefs, values, and identity of Filipino communities.

Techniques and Materials Used in Yarn Weaving

The craftsmanship of Filipino yarn weaving is characterized by a mastery of intricate techniques and the use of natural materials. Artisans employ a variety of weaving methods, such as backstrap, pedal, and handloom weaving, each requiring skill and precision. Traditionally, fibers like abaca, cotton, and pineapple were used, imbuing the textiles with a distinct texture and durability.

Symbolism and Meaning Behind Yarn Woven Covers

Embedded within Filipino yarn woven covers are symbols and motifs that carry deep cultural significance. From geometric patterns to representations of nature and mythology, each design element tells a story, connecting the present to the past. These covers serve not only as functional items but also as repositories of cultural memory, preserving traditions for future generations.

Contemporary Applications and Revival of Filipino Yarn Weaving

In recent years, there has been a resurgence of interest in Filipino yarn weaving, driven by efforts to preserve cultural heritage and support local artisans. Contemporary weavers are innovating traditional techniques, experimenting with new materials, and exploring modern applications for yarn woven covers. This revival not only sustains a centuries-old craft but also fosters economic empowerment and cultural pride within Filipino communities.
